When you are dealing with homeowners insurance, remember that various insurance firms will actually decrease your costs if you get your home loan paid off. They will think that since you possess the home outright you are more likely to take better care and pride in your house.

Before you purchase a house, learn how much insurance plan operates in the area you are thinking of. In a few areas, house owners insurance policy is really high as a result of a number of elements. For instance, when the dwelling is situated in a flood zone or an area where typhoons are to be anticipated, high insurance premiums are likewise to be expected.

If you are going to buy house owners insurance plan, there are certain factors which you have to search for in a policy. A beneficial thing to have is guaranteed replacement value insurance coverage. This indicates that regardless of the cost your home will be reconstructed in case a disaster were to take place. The majority of folks presume this is automatic, however, as home values increased it probably will set you back more now than what you had originally spent for the house. By doing this, you are covered.

Flood insurance policy is an additional insurance kind that can definitely help those people who reside in high risk areas. It might add a bit more to your total premium costs, but it could spare you from losing all things in case of a flood. High risk places are flood insurance musts to assist you secure your investments.

Be sure to get property owner's insurance policy when you purchase a house. Men and women at times ignore insurance as they are very busy handling other issues. If something dreadful happens to your home, such as fire, hurricane, or flood, your property owner's insurance coverage will help pay all or some of the maintenance expenses.

When shopping around for homeowner's insurance fees, be sure to discuss any safety-related improvements that you've made, specifically if it's an older property. Simply installing a smoke alarm on each floor of your home will not only secure your life just in case of a fire, it might spare you up to ten percent yearly on property owner's insurance policy.

Save on house owner's insurance by setting up additional fire detectors. Smoke detectors are needed in a lot of brand new properties, nonetheless voluntarily installing them in older residences or installing additional alarms in a brand new property can get you more discounts. Not only is this a smart financial decision, but it is one which could spare the lives of you or your loved ones.
